As a result, the performance is increased from 10% to 500% (aha, the macro works 5 times faster if it continuously manipulates the cells' contents).
Save your workbook as "Excel macro-enabled workbook".
Free Excel Help One drawback with recorded macros in Excel is that the code produced is often very inefficient.
It also means that we cannot tell the macro recorder to not record our steps of selecting cells, sheets and scrolling around, even though the selecting of cells, sheets and scrolling is not needed in true VBA code.
Some time ago I was working over an Excel file, making it look like a cool application.
As far as I was getting paid for it, it had to look really outstanding In VBA, there is a way to make your Excel file looks outstanding.
The easy way is to block almost everything from view, in order to give the user the feeling that he is not in the standard Excel. Pretty much with two subs – one to deactivate all of the aforementioned at the start of the program and one to activate it back.
Something like this: Users are happy, that they do not see the status bar, grid lines, toolbar, scroll bars and the rest of the beauties from Excel. As simple as this Here comes the code: Option Explicit Sub Outstanding() Application.
This can mean that what should take a matter of 1 to 3 seconds, often takes a lot longer.We use Excel as a tool for processing our applied data. You googled a lot and found a VBA macro that solves your task.However, your knowledge of VBA leaves much to be desired.I admit that allowing Excel to update the screen each time your macro makes a change, helps during development, but it slows down the code a lot.It is best to set the Screen Updating and Enable Events properties of the Application object to at the outset.For example, I have a workbook which contains multiple worksheets, the first master sheet has hyperlinks to other sheets, and now, I hide all sheets except the first one.